Note: The table below shows the pH value range to be entered for calibration.
Calibration point
pH value range
pH 4
3.50 to 4.50
pH 7
6.50 to 7.50
pH 10
9.50 to 10.50
Note that it is not possible to perform calibration using the oxalate standard
solution
(pH 1.68 at 25°C) or borate standard solution (pH 9.18 at 25°C)
